Job Summary:

The Dental/Surgical Assistant plays a crucial role in assisting our prosthodontists and surgeons on clinical operations, prosthetics, surgery, and digital scanning to provide state-of-the-art dental implant solutions to our patients.



Duties/Responsibilities:

  • Assist the dentist during a variety of surgical and restorative procedures.

  • Sterilize dental instruments, prepare equipment, and treatment rooms for each patient following OSHA and infection control guidelines.

  • Take and process accurate impressions/digital impressions and digital X-rays, ensuring high-quality images for diagnostic purposes.

  • Welcome patients, inquire about medical history, document treatment, and maintain up-to-date patient records (e.g, treatment charts, medical histories, consent forms).

  • Deliver pre/post operative care instructions and follow-up care with clarity and compassion.

  • Stay updated with industry best practices, infection control protocols, and regulatory guidelines.

  • Perform all other duties and tasks as assigned.


Required Qualifications:

  • High school diploma or equivalent; Certification or diploma from an accredited dental assisting program

  • Proficient in all back-office dental duties including four-handed dentistry, taking and processing digital X-rays, infection control, disinfection, and sterilization procedures.

  • Knowledge of dental procedures, instruments, and terminology.

  • Familiarity with dental software and appointment scheduling systems (Open Dental experience is a plus).

  • Ability to travel between offices as needed.

  • Bilingual (English/Spanish a plus)

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Direct oral surgery assisting experience in a surgeon-led practice.

  • Experience in administering general anesthesia and/or oral conscious sedation, with a strong understanding of sedation protocols and patient monitoring.

  • Understanding of All-on-4 and implant treatment.
